Vibrating screens are an integral part of the production process in many industries, including mining, construction, and food processing. These screens play a vital role in separating and classifying different materials based on their sizes. By effectively sifting through materials, vibrating screens help streamline production processes, improve efficiency, and enhance overall productivity.

One of the key benefits of vibrating screens in Israel's manufacturing sector is their ability to handle large volumes of materials. With the ability to process thousands of tons of material per hour, these screens significantly increase the production output. This is particularly important in industries such as mining and construction, where large quantities of materials need to be processed to meet demand.

Vibrating screens also offer improved accuracy in materials classification. By using various mesh sizes and configurations, these screens ensure that materials are separated into different sizes, which is vital for downstream processes. This precision allows manufacturers to maintain quality control and produce consistent final products. In industries like food processing, where product integrity and safety are critical, vibrating screens ensure that only materials of the desired size pass through.

Another advantage of using vibrating screens in Israel's manufacturing sector is their versatility. These screens can be customized to fit specific production requirements, accommodating different materials, flow rates, and particle sizes. With the ability to adjust vibration intensity and frequency, manufacturers can optimize the screening process for maximum efficiency.
